Nestled in the heart of gentle rolling countryside, in the hollow of a bucolic valley, at the foot of Mont Saint-Romain (listed natural site, exceptional belvedere culminating at 580m offering a 360° view as far as Mont-Blanc on a clear day & renowned downhill mountain bike trail), Blanot benefits from an absolutely enchanting landscaped setting, combining hedged meadows, beautiful wild forests & vineyards (largely protected in "Natura 2000 Zone" for its rich fauna & flora), has a rich heritage (rare Cluniac Priory from the 13th century, old wash houses, bread oven, historic houses restored with galleries & lava roofs, Merovingian tombs from the 6th & 7th centuries etc.) and is home to renowned "Grottes" (jewel of the Cluniac region, classified as a ZNIEFF for the protection of rare species of bats).
